Microfibre test method available to all
The Microfibre Consortium (TMC) has made public its test method to determine the level of microfibres shed from fabric during domestic laundering.
It was made available to stakeholders in November 2019, and work on a pilot database continued throughout 2020. Data on 250 fabrics and yarns is hosted on the TMC Fibre Fragmentation Data Portal.
Sophie Mather, executive director of TMC, said: “It has always been our intention to publicly release this method for broader use across the textile industry and we are very excited to now do this. We are able to do so following a year of robust testing and use by our members, and with additional accreditation steps in place with the third party labs.
“We openly invite any organisations that are looking to use this method to submit results to the TMC Fibre Fragmentation Data Portal. Opening it up will increase the scale of understanding at a global level, which is an essential step as the textile industry seeks to reduce the level of microfibre shedding.”
